York Space Systems has recently secured a significant contract from the U.S. Space Force, valued at $237 million, to produce small satellites aimed at bolstering national security missions. This award is part of an Indefinite Delivery/Indefinite Quantity (IDIQ) contract, which allows for flexibility in meeting the dynamic needs of the Space Force. The announcement reflects a growing trend where military operations increasingly rely on advanced technology and commercial partnerships to enhance their capabilities.
The details surrounding the operational aspects of this contract are somewhat limited due to the sensitive nature of national security. However, it is clear that the U.S. Space Force is placing considerable trust in York Space Systems’ ability to deliver effective solutions. The Denver-based aerospace company is not new to this arena; it has recently launched its Space System Service, which provides mission-ready capabilities under a commercial framework. This service is designed to quickly scale production and offer operational spacecraft services, making it well-suited to meet the urgent demands of national defense.
The implications of this contract are far-reaching. It encompasses a range of future defense missions that will depend heavily on space technology and services. These initiatives include remote proximity operations, enhanced space situational awareness, and critical demonstrations such as the Golden Dome project. The small satellites developed by York will be integral to these missions, as they have already been built, integrated, and tested to ensure they are fully operational.
Melanie Preisser, General Manager and Executive Vice President at York Space Systems, expressed optimism about the contract, stating it represents a crucial step forward in how national security partners utilize proven commercial providers to fulfill evolving mission requirements. Preisser emphasized that York has a track record of delivering high-performance, affordable satellites quickly and at scale, which is essential for addressing the fast-paced nature of military operations.
Michael Lajczok, Chief Technology Officer at York, echoed this sentiment by highlighting the speed and agility this contract affords the Space Force. He noted that it opens avenues for the military to deploy resilient capabilities that are necessary in today’s complex security landscape.
